/* Daikin heatpump control (Daikin remote control P/N ARC417A3) */ #ifndef DaikinHeatpumpARC417IR_h #define DaikinHeatpumpARC417IR_h #include // Daikin timing constants #define DAIKIN_AIRCON2_HDR_MARK 5050 #define DAIKIN_AIRCON2_HDR_SPACE 2100 #define DAIKIN_AIRCON2_BIT_MARK 391 #define DAIKIN_AIRCON2_ONE_SPACE 1725 #define DAIKIN_AIRCON2_ZERO_SPACE 667 #define DAIKIN_AIRCON2_MSG_SPACE 30000 // Daikin codes #define DAIKIN_AIRCON2_MODE_AUTO 0x10 // Operating mode #define DAIKIN_AIRCON2_MODE_HEAT 0x40 #define DAIKIN_AIRCON2_MODE_COOL 0x30 #define DAIKIN_AIRCON2_MODE_DRY 0x20 #define DAIKIN_AIRCON2_MODE_FAN 0x60 #define DAIKIN_AIRCON2_MODE_OFF 0x00 // Power OFF #define DAIKIN_AIRCON2_MODE_ON 0x01 #define DAIKIN_AIRCON2_FAN_AUTO 0x0A // Fan speed #define DAIKIN_AIRCON2_FAN1 0x03 #define DAIKIN_AIRCON2_FAN2 0x04 #define DAIKIN_AIRCON2_FAN3 0x05 #define DAIKIN_AIRCON2_FAN4 0x06 #define DAIKIN_AIRCON2_FAN5 0x07 class DaikinHeatpumpARC417IR : public HeatpumpIR { public: DaikinHeatpumpARC417IR(); void send(IRSender& IR, uint8_t powerModeCmd, uint8_t operatingModeCmd, uint8_t fanSpeedCmd, uint8_t temperatureCmd, uint8_t swingVCmd, uint8_t swingHCmd); private: void sendDaikin(IRSender& IR, uint8_t operatingMode, uint8_t fanSpeed, uint8_t temperature, uint8_t swingV, uint8_t swingH); }; #endif
